Description Russell Coker 2006-06-25 23:45:13 UTC
The attached patch has a basic entry for Oracle RAW disks.  It would be good if 
someone who knows more about Oracle than I do could improve it and make it give 
more information.  But basically identifying Oracle partitions is still a 
significant benefit and I believe that it's worth having in RHEL4U4.

Comment 7 RHEL Program Management 2006-09-05 19:36:06 UTC
The component this request has been filed against is not planned for inclusion
in the next update. The decision is based on weighting the priority and number
of requests for a component as well as the impact on the Red Hat Enterprise
Linux user-base: other components are considered having higher priority and the
number of changes we intend to include in update cycles is limited.
